Located near the famous Red House / Stadthuys

Another thing that you’ll surely love about 1825 Gallery Hotel is the fact that is located close to the famous Red House or Stadthuys, a historical structure in Malacca which is known for its red exterior and nearby red clocktower. Even the Jonker Street, Malacca St. Paul’s Church and other famous attractions are just a few minute-walk away from the hotel.
